Join the KIETS Climate Leaders Program for our 2025 Fall Symposium highlighting climate challenges and solutions.

All symposium sessions, poster presentations, and the innovation showcase are held in Duke Energy Hall located on the second floor of James B. Hunt Jr. Library on NC State University's Centennial Campus in Raleigh, North Carolina.

Thanks to generous support from NC State University’s Sustainability Fund, R.L. Rabb Science and Society Symposia endowment, Eastman Chemical, and the Kenan Institute for Engineering, Technology & Science, there is no cost to attend this symposium.
